This is a novel approach to study active glasses, viewing the dynamics through plastic yielding. Using a minimal model, we show that whereas active yielding governs relaxation dynamics, the persistence of yielding direction governs dynamic heterogeneity. pubs.rsc.org/en/content/art…

Effects of active fluctuations on glassy dynamics in confluent systems are crucial for embryogenesis, cancer metastasis, etc. We studied the growing length and time scales in such systems and reveal the unique nature of their glassy dynamics. journals.aps.org/pre/abstract/1…
